Visual Studio Code的下載和安裝沒有任何難度,直接找到官網https://code.visualstudio.com/進行下載安裝即可,
比較有難度的是搭建C語言的開發環境,網上有一大堆的教程,但是對于初學者來說確實還是很有難度,經常會出現很多莫名其妙的錯誤,無論安裝什么軟體,官方給出的官方檔案都是最有說服力的https://code.visualstudio.com/docs/cpp/config-mingw,在這里很多問題都可以找到答案,但是閱讀官方檔案也有比較大的難度,因此在CSDN、知乎等平臺找到優質的博客或者文章就很有必要,
1. 第一步,下載vscode和MingGW
直接到官網下載即可,MingGW的下載鏈接是MingGW
2. 此外使用vscode很重要的一點就是按自己的需要可以安裝很多有用的插件
比如
Chinese (Simplified) Language Pack for Visual Studio Code插件,使得VSCode變為中文界面,
**C/C++**插件,寫C/C++的插件,
**Code Runner**插件,一鍵運行C/C++/Python/Java等語言程式的插件,這里需要配置一下配置擴展配置,把**run in terminal**勾選上,這樣程式就可以在終端運行了,
3. 現在開始就可以來配置c語言環境
在電腦桌面或者下載vscode的盤(我的是E盤)里面新建一個檔案夾,可以命名為vscode-c,
在里面再次新建兩個檔案夾,分別是.vscode和build,
之后需要在.vscode檔案夾中新建三個json檔案,
4.1 首先來配置c_cpp_properties.json檔案
{
"configurations": [
{
"name": "MinGW64",
"intelliSenseMode": "gcc-x64",
"compilerPath": "E:\\mingw64\\bin\\gcc.exe",
"includePath": [
"${workspaceFolder}",
"cStandard": "c11"
}
],
"version": 4
}
其中的路徑需要改成自己下載mingw64的路徑,
4.2 配置launch.json檔案
{
"version": "0.2.0",
"configurations": [
{
"name": "C Launch (GDB)",
"type": "cppdbg",
"request": "launch",
"targetArchitecture": "x64",
"program": "${fileDirname}/build/${fileBasenameNoExtension}.exe",
"args": [],
"stopAtEntry": false,
"cwd": "${workspaceRoot}",
"externalConsole": true,
"internalConsoleOptions": "neverOpen",
"MIMode": "gdb",
"miDebuggerPath": "E:\\mingw64\\bin\\gdb.exe",
"setupCommands": [
{
"description": "Enable pretty-printing for GDB",
"text": "-enable-pretty-printing",
"ignoreFailures": false
}
],
"preLaunchTask": "compile"
}
]
}
檔案路徑同樣需要更改
4.3配置tasks.json檔案
{
"version": "2.0.0",
"tasks": [
{
"label": "compile",
"command": "gcc",
"args": [
"${file}",
"-o",
"${fileDirname}/build/${fileBasenameNoExtension}.exe",
"-O0",
"-ggdb3",
"-Wall",
"-std=c11",
"-Wno-format",
"-finput-charset=UTF-8",
"-fexec-charset=GB18030",
"-D _USE_MATH_DEFINES"
],
"type": "shell",
"group": {
"kind": "build",
"isDefault": true
},
"presentation": {
"echo": true,
"reveal": "always",
"focus": false,
"panel": "shared"
},
}
]
}
- 測驗c語言環境
新建一個hello.c檔案
#include <stdio.h>
int main()
{
printf("Hello, world!");
return 0;
}
嘗試運行,直接點擊右上角的三角形即可,如果成功輸出,那么配置完成,

python語言環境的配置與c語言比較相似,只是需要配置的檔案內容有所不同,需要的插件也有所不同,后面有時間再來更,
配置好之后可能還會出現各種各樣的小問題,比如我遇到的終端沒辦法輸出的問題,記得看看前面的步驟是不是都完成了,
以及終端輸出中文會亂碼,這時候我們可能需要修改utf-8編碼為GBK編碼或者GB2312編碼,所以要經常在Google或者各種平臺上搜索來解決,
參考資料:
https://blog.csdn.net/qq_27283619/article/details/103648264
轉載請註明出處,本文鏈接:https://www.uj5u.com/qianduan/97129.html
標籤:其他
